38 injured in Chitwan bus accident



CHITWAN: At least 38 people have been injured when a bus en route to Sarlahi from Malangawa met with an accident at Chitwan at 12:30 am on Wednesday.

According to the District Police Office Chitwan, the accident took place when a bus, Na 5 Kha 5344, hit a Peepal tree on the roadside after the driver lost control over it all of a sudden.

The injured have been taken to the Old Medical College and New Medical College in Bharatpur.
